Man accused of drug sales near Rantoul school
RANTOUL – A 29-year-old Rantoul man is accused of having drugs for sale near a Rantoul school.
Rondell Douglas, who listed an address in the 200 block of Keystone Drive, Rantoul, was arraigned Thursday on Class X felony charges of possession with intent to deliver a controlled substance and possession with intent to deliver drugs within 500 feet of a school.
